> we report both the number of voxels and the volume of each structure in
> the stats files. Even for 1mm data we use partial volume estimation in the
> newer versions so that these numbers will not be the same. In general we
> find that the partial volume estimation helps accuracy, and that 6.0 is
> usually  more accurate than 5.2

> > I want to ask about differences in brain segmentation with freesurfer
> version 5.2.0 and 6.0.0.My
> > dicom data have original size 0.375x0.375x0.75 mm and 600, 640, 224
> voxels. If I process the data
> > vith the version 5.2.0, freesurfer conformed the data to 1 mm size and
> 256 voxels for all
> > directions. In the result brain structures has volume eguals to number
> of voxels.
> > But if i use version 6.0.0, there are data not conformed and in the
> results the volume of structure
> > is different form number of voxels.
> >
> > So, now I don't know what results is correct: from the version 5.2.0 or
> 6.0.0
> >
> > At first I think that version 6.0.0 is not good because my collegues
> from another institution have
> > results with the volume eguals to number of voxels (version 5.3) but
> they have data with voxel size
> > 1x1x1 mm. So, I think that it is natural that volume is eguals to number
> of voxels. But my data have
> > not 1x1x1 mm voxel size.
